Former Allegheny County Executive Jim Roddey and Duquesne University law instructor Joe Mistick will resume their political tussling on local TV, starting next week.

“Roddey and Mistick on Nighttalk” joins the Monday night lineup on WPXI-TV’s Pittsburgh Cable News Channel, according to Bob Karlovits of the Tribune-Review.

The hour-long talkfest will air alternate Mondays at 8 p.m. on PCNC.

Roddey, a Republican, and Mistick (shown above), a Democrat, were regular panelists on WQED-TV’s “On Q” until the latter wrote a column for the Trib ripping the station for its layoffs and calling out its management.

After the column ran, both men say the station stopped calling them to appear on WQED.

WQED-TV Vice President Deb Acklin denies any connection and told the Trib she wishes them well.
